Technological Innovation: From Traditional to Smart

Modern floodlights, with LED technology at their core, offer significant advantages over traditional halogen or high-pressure sodium lamps:

  • Ultra-High Efficiency: Reduces energy consumption by over 70%, with a 100W LED floodlight matching the brightness of a 500W traditional light source.

  • Smart Control: Supports smartphone apps, voice control, or light sensors for adjustable color temperature, timers, and scene synchronization.

  • Modular Design: Features rotatable heads and adjustable beam angles (15°-120°) to suit different spatial needs.


Applications: Where Art Meets Function

  1. Residential Gardens

    • Safety Lighting: Wide beams illuminate pathways and garages, reducing nighttime tripping hazards.

    • Ambiance Creation: Narrow-angle spotlights highlight trees and sculptures, creating layered lighting effects.

  2. Building Facades

    • Branding: Wall-washing effects emphasize textures, boosting nighttime visibility for commercial buildings by 200%.

    • Energy Savings: Paired with light sensors, they activate only after dark, saving over 5,000 kWh annually.

  3. Public Spaces

    • Landmark Lighting: RGBW color systems enable dynamic light shows for festivals or events.

    • Security: Infrared-compatible models trigger alarms, covering blind spots and deterring theft.

       


Buying Guide: Four Key Metrics

  1. Protection Rating: IP65 or higher for dust and water resistance, suitable for extreme weather.

  2. Heat Dissipation: Aerospace-grade aluminum with honeycomb vents ensures 50,000 hours of lifespan.

  3. Light Pollution Control: Anti-glare lenses prevent scattered light from disturbing neighbors or ecosystems.

  4. Certifications: Look for CE and RoHS compliance to guarantee flicker-free, low-blue-light safety.


Future Trends: Sustainability and Human-Centric Design

Advances in solar photovoltaic technology and energy storage systems have introduced zero-carbon off-grid floodlights. Meanwhile, AI algorithms are being integrated into lighting systems—for example, adjusting brightness via facial recognition or optimizing energy use based on foot traffic. These innovations position floodlights not just as eco-friendly pioneers but also as “nerve endings” in smart cities.
